The Ingredient Lineup
To whip up this delightful Spicy Marinated Mozzarella, gather the following ingredients:
- 1/3 cup extra-virgin olive oil
- 1/4 cup chopped sun-dried tomatoes in oil
- 1/4 cup chopped kalamata olives
- 2 garlic cloves, minced
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
- 1/2 teaspoon onion powder
- 1/2 teaspoon dried basil
- 1/2 teaspoon dried oregano
- 2 tablespoons chopped fresh chives
- 2 tablespoons chopped fresh parsley
- 1 pound mozzarella balls or block mozzarella cut into squares

How to Prepare Spicy Marinated Mozzarella

Ready to make your own Spicy Marinated Mozzarella? Follow these simple steps:
Step 1: Prepare the Marinade
In a medium mixing bowl, combine the extra-virgin olive oil, chopped sun-dried tomatoes, and chopped kalamata olives. Stir well to incorporate all the flavors.
Step 2: Add the Garlic and Spices
To the bowl, add the minced garlic, garlic powder, crushed red pepper flakes, onion powder, dried basil, and dried oregano. Mix thoroughly until all the spices are well distributed.
Step 3: Incorporate Fresh Herbs
Fold in the chopped chives and parsley, which will add a fresh burst of flavor and color to your marinade.
Step 4: Add the Mozzarella
Gently place the mozzarella balls or cubes into the marinade. Ensure that the cheese is fully submerged in the oil mixture, allowing it to soak up all the delicious flavors.
Step 5: Marinate
Transfer the marinated mozzarella to a glass jar or airtight container. For the best flavor, let it marinate in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ours, but ideally overnight. This allows the mozzarella to absorb all the spices and oils, enhancing the overall taste.

Chef’s Notes
- For a milder version, reduce the amount of crushed red pepper flakes.
- Try using different types of olives, such as green olives or Castelvetrano, for a unique flavor profile.
- This recipe works well with fresh mozzarella, but if you prefer a firmer texture, you can use low-moisture mozzarella.
- Don’t skimp on the marinating time; the longer the mozzarella sits in the marinade, the more flavorful it becomes.
Make-Ahead & Storage
Spicy Marinated Mozzarella is perfect for meal prep! You can make it ahead of time and store it in the refrigerator for up to one week. Just ensure that the mozzarella is fully submerged in the marinade to keep it fresh. This makes it an ideal appetizer for parties or a delicious addition to your weekly meal plan.
Spicy Marinated Mozzarella FAQs
Can I use low-fat mozzarella for this recipe?
Yes, you can use low-fat mozzarella, but keep in mind that the texture and flavor may differ slightly compared to full-fat mozzarella. The marinade will still enhance the cheese, making it delicious.
How long should I marinate the mozzarella?
For the best flavor, it’s recommended to marinate the mozzarella for at least 2 hours, but overnight is ideal. This allows the cheese to absorb the marinade’s flavors thoroughly.
Can I freeze marinated mozzarella?
Freezing marinated mozzarella is not recommended, as the texture may become rubbery upon thawing. It’s best enjoyed fresh after marinating.
What can I serve with Spicy Marinated Mozzarella?
This marinated mozzarella pairs beautifully with crusty bread, crackers, or as part of an antipasto platter. You can also toss it into salads or serve it alongside grilled vegetables for a delightful meal.
